You can grow up in … WebDec 10, 2000 · Psychologist Stephen P. Bank, co-author of The Sibling Bond, observes that eldest children who are expected to care for younger siblings may feel overburdened and resentful. Children born too many years apart, says Bank, may never share common interests or developmental stages. For them, slender ties are sometimes easy to cut. rbi grade b officer in hand salary

Sibling estrangement is an outgrowth of "drifting apart and taking different paths. The more painful (break-up) is when it comes out of a conflict or many conflicts," Kennedy-Moore said.Often cutting off the relationship arises when one sibling "finds it toxic to have that person in their life," Kennedy-Moore said. rbi grade b officer roleWebApr 9, 2024 · Growing up alongside the loving – and unavoidably annoying – siblings is a priceless experience.
